Original Description
Charles William Wyllie’s Eventide is a mesmerizing maritime painting that captures the serene yet evocative atmosphere of twilight at sea. Bathed in golden hues and soft reflections, the scene depicts ships resting calmly on gentle waters, their sails catching the last glow of dusk. Wyllie, renowned for his maritime subjects, masterfully blends realism with poetic luminosity, reflecting the influence of the Impressionist movement’s fascination with light. Late 19th-century Britain saw maritime art flourish as a celebration of naval heritage and seafaring life, and Wyllie’s work exemplifies this tradition with its meticulous detail and atmospheric depth. Eventide stands as a testament to his ability to evoke tranquility while maintaining historical and technical precision—earning its place among distinguished British marine paintings.
